Lake Hennessey Boat Dock Closing

Friday, August 13th, 2021, comes with some unlucky news. The Lake Hennessey Boat Launch and Dock will be closing for the season. The City of Napa reports record-low water levels at Lake Hennessey due to the region’s current drought. This makes it necessary to close the boat launch for the safety of the public and to protect the lake’s water quality. 

The shallow water has been forcing boaters to enter the Late with their vehicles in order to launch their boats, which can potentially affect the water quality. Not to mention that it’s prohibited to make bodily contact or walk in the water while launching your water vessels. This includes kayaks, canoes, and paddleboards.

The boat dock is likely to stay closed until December or later, depending on the quantity of winter rain the region receives and the Lake’s levels, though the Lake Hennessey parking lot will remain open.
